#f7e358 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f7e358 is composed of 96.9% red, 89%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 52.5 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 65.7%. #f7e358 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#efc700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f7e358 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f7e358 has RGB values of R:247, G:227,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.64,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16245592.

Shades and Tints of #f7e358
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fefcee is the lightest one.

Tones of #f7e358
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adaca2 is the less saturated color, while #fee851 is the most saturated one.
